Senior Talent Acquisition Specialist – Letterkenny Office
In your role as Senior Talent Acquisition Specialist you will play a key role in hiring across our growing Letterkenny office. Reporting to the EMEA Head of Talent Acquisition (London-based), you will partner with key stakeholders across the office and facilitate effective end‑to‑end hiring practices. As the ideal candidate, you have experience forming relationships, influencing stakeholders and building proactive and diverse talent strategies.
Responsibilities
- Work in a hybrid office pattern and manage the end‑to‑end hiring process, including screening CVs, sourcing candidates, interviewing candidates and delivering offers.
- Develop and sustain relationships within the business and leadership to enable effective hiring practices across experienced hiring.
- Influence and align hiring managers to adapt enterprise strategies and create efficiencies within aligned business groups; use superior judgement and relationship management & communication skills.
- Drive the firm’s talent inclusion and diversity strategies by being a leading voice and advisor to the business to achieve greater diverse representation through data, accountability, culture and brand.
- Actively participate in external/internal networks and research to stay on top of emerging industry talent and diversity methodologies.
- Develop proficient to advanced skills with MS Office (Excel, PowerPoint, Word, Outlook).
Qualifications
- 3+ years of recruitment experience in‑house and/or agency.
- Experience hiring professionals at all levels.
- Experience building and leading sourcing strategies.
- Highly proficient in LinkedIn Recruiter.
- Ability to influence and negotiate with key decision makers.
- Proven success in client management.
- Excellent attention to detail.
- Utilisation of market intelligence and recruitment marketing to connect with top talent.
- Ability to deliver a first‑class candidate experience.
- Data‑driven with the ability to analyze, identify key issues, and prepare recommendations.
- An interest in financial services and asset management.

Benefits
- Health Insurance: PGIM Ireland partners with Laya and BUPA to provide health insurance schemes that cover eligible employees’ day‑to‑day medical and hospital expenses.
- Annual leave of 23 days at full pay, increasing with service.
- Pension Scheme: Members can contribute up to 8% of salary per annum and PGIM Ireland matches contributions up to 8% of salary. Members can also make voluntary contributions to the scheme.
- Annual Bonus Programme & Shop LK Vouchers: Along with an annual bonus employees are rewarded with Shop LK vouchers paid tax‑free.
- Life Assurance: fully paid by PGIM Ireland; employees are covered from their start date and beneficiaries receive a lump sum of four times an employee’s salary.
- Education Assistance: PGIM Ireland has an Education Assistance Programme that reimburses eligible employees for furthering their education.
